#043c20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#043c20 is composed of 1.6% red, 23.5%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.7%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 87.5% and a lightness of 12.5%. #043c20 color hex could be obtained by blending #087840 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#043c20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000503 is the darkest color, while #f1f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#043c20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1f2120 is the less saturated color, while #023e20 is the most saturated one.
